SYNOPSIS

A friend reaches out.

Avani discovers a friend in need and is inspired to do something to help. Read to find out how she and her friends tackle hunger in their village and make a difference to families all over Trinidad.


Used in about one in six American elementary schools, the Fountas & Pinnell Classroom™ Shared Reading texts are an exquisite collection of original big books, in a variety of genres, with accompanying lesson folders. Six copies of each book are also provided in a small size for children to revisit during independent reading. Some of the books have special features such as flaps, cutouts, and foldouts to engage and excite children.

As a teacher of literacy, you transform the lives of the children in your classroom. The Fountas & Pinnell Classroom™ Shared Reading Collection ensures an enjoyable experience for your classroom community. Shared reading provides an important opportunity for children to “step up together” into more challenging texts, and to use them as mentor texts as they gain independence.

Praise & Reviews for The Breadfruit Bonanza []
"A heartwarming, inspiring story of friendship between three Trinidadian children and their quest to improve their community’s quality of life by planting breadfruit trees. The illustrations are beautiful. Narrated in a distinctive journal format, the story transports the reader to a country where children are leading the world and become the teachers. Practical in detail yet aspirational for the future."
    —Mary and Mike McLaughlin, founders of the Trees That Feed Foundation

"The Breadfriuit Bonanza is a fantastic example of the importance of agricultural education for the next generation."
    —Ian Kennedy, founder of the Breadfruit People network

"Colorful, attractive, and easy to read. For those who do not know it, the book introduces them to the use of breadfruit for food and different, exciting ways of cooking it. It can certainly be used in the classroom to stimulate discussion and to encourage students to find out more about this wonderful tree."
    —Dr. Laura Roberts-Nkrumah, pioneer in breadfruit science and retired senior lecturer (crop production), faculty of food and agriculture, The University of the West Indies
